    Taco's Queen is conveniently just off of Interstate 95 on State Road 16. From the road, it is a bit hard to see as it is behind the Tropical Smoothie Cafe and not really visible from State Road 16. Walking in, I was greeted by a friendly gentleman who pointed me towards a table, handed me a menu and explained that when I was ready to order, I was to order at the counter. Looking at the menu, I did notice they were a bit expensive. Tacos started at around five dollars and only went up. I went with two tacos. The Queen, which was chicken and cheese, and a chorizo street taco. Before the tip, the total was just over eleven dollars. The tacos were good (not great), but I can't honestly say that they were over eleven dollar for two tacos good. I will say that they had a decent enough meat on them, but I still cannot say that the amount of meat justified the price. As for the ambiance. This place was pretty basic, but it was clean and someone painted a few murals. Again, this was a decent place, but I find it a bit overpriced.
